  • Abstract
    Although the grey forecasting model has been very successful in the application of many fields, its performance still could be improved. This paper presents a novel grey forecasting model termed RSCGMmv-u(1, 1). Using mean-value to modify the algorithm of the forecasting model to find statistical features or probability distributions approximately, and update the parameter of the model by the observation data. Subsequently, using the residual series to improve the precision and estimate with MSE and AME. The results provide RSCGMmv-u(1, 1) can effectively forecasting the system developing.
